React Native for Web

E559081

React Native for Web is a library that enables React Native components and APIs to run on the web, allowing developers to build cross-platform applications with a shared codebase.

Try in SPARQL Jump to: Statements Referenced by

Statements (49)

Predicate Object
instanceOf React Native renderer
open-source project
software library
web framework
category cross-platform development tool
frontend web technology
compatibleWith Babel NERFINISHED
Expo NERFINISHED
Next.js NERFINISHED
React NERFINISHED
React Native NERFINISHED
Webpack NERFINISHED
designedFor building web apps with React Native syntax
developer Nicolas Gallagher NERFINISHED
documentation https://necolas.github.io/react-native-web/
enables code sharing between web and native apps
cross-platform user interfaces
single codebase for web and mobile
goal unify development across web and native platforms
implements React Native APIs on the web
React Native components on the web
license MIT License
partOf React ecosystem NERFINISHED
programmingLanguage JavaScript
TypeScript NERFINISHED
provides Image component for web
Pressable component for web
StyleSheet API for web
Text component for web
View component for web
repository https://github.com/necolas/react-native-web
supports ARIA accessibility attributes
CSS-in-JS styling
React Native accessibility APIs
React Native core components NERFINISHED
React Native style system
fast refresh
high-DPI and responsive images
hot reloading
keyboard navigation on web
responsive design
server-side rendering
targetPlatform desktop browsers
mobile browsers
web
uses React DOM under the hood
flexbox layout model
style props similar to React Native
writtenIn JavaScript NERFINISHED

Referenced by (1)

Full triples — surface form annotated when it differs from this entity's canonical label.

React DevTools supportsLibrary React Native for Web